(Go to blog 🔗 in bio for more information!) “The Streets Belong to Us: Sex, Race, and Police Power from Segregation to Gentrification” by Anne Gray Fischer—a searing history of women and police in the modern United States—describes how sexual policing fueled a dramatic expansion of police power. The enormous discretionary power that police officers wield to surveil, target, and arrest anyone they deem suspicious was tested, legitimized, and legalized through the policing of women's sexuality and their right to move freely through city streets.
